Bill Summary

For legislation to promote adoption of certain of dogs or cats from animal shelters by establishing tax credits for certain costs associated with said adoptions and by the creation of a motor vehicle registration plate. Revenue.

AI Summary

This bill aims to promote the adoption of dogs and cats from animal shelters by establishing tax credits for the costs associated with such adoptions. It creates a new "Adopt a Shelter Pet Fund" to be administered by the Department of Revenue, which will provide reimbursement for the tax credits. The bill also allows for the creation of a special motor vehicle registration plate with the words "I'm Animal Friendly" to support the fund. The tax credits are tiered based on the age and condition of the adopted pet, with higher credits for older or disabled animals. The credits are distributed over three consecutive tax years as long as the pet remains with the adopter.
